# You are given a string of length N and a parameter k. The string can be manipulated by taking one of the first k letters
# and moving it to the end.
# Write a program to determine the lexicographically smallest string that can be created after an unlimited number of moves.
def newString(s, k):
if k == 1:
min_ch = min(s)
joined = s + s
for i, ch in enumerate(joined):
if ch == min_ch:
return joined[i:i + len(s)]
# new string
X = ""
# Remove characters until
# the string is empty
while (len(s) > 0):
temp = s[0]
# Traverse to find the smallest
# character in the first k characters
i = 1
while(i < k and i < len(s)):
if (s[i] < temp):
temp = s[i]
i += 1
# append the smallest character
X = X + temp
# removing the lexicographically
# smallest character from the string
for i in range(k):
if (s[i] == temp):
s = s[0:i] + s[i + 1:]
break
return X
s = "daily"
k = 2
print(newString(s, k))
